-
Notifications
You must be signed in to change notification settings - Fork 1
/
Copy pathpr04.dzn
6 lines (6 loc) · 3.38 KB
/
pr04.dzn
1
2
3
4
5
6
Name = "pr04.txt";
locX = [-44.629,36.096,-25.470,-33.954,45.654,14.954,-1.477,2.155,22.992,-28.857,-48.120,7.239,4.614,-13.971,12.946,-36.670,-4.224,1.093,-56.958,-80.994,72.260,-21.655,-20.154,-48.157,-5.078,17.145,-16.064,6.683,15.027,37.946,-41.199,32.538,-20.306,-35.480,58.038,-36.694,0.446,-19.690,-47.339,-79.236,5.597,34.454,18.500,-4.346,-14.148,19.867,-50.079,42.786,1.520,14.728,-26.166,-63.873,-54.138,17.932,-98.706,28.802,2.716,-31.024,-46.545,27.289,28.815,-26.099,0.537,-50.458,30.005,-12.604,22.009,8.942,-19.812,-4.230,17.975,-2.350,-16.516,-1.190,56.635,57.483,-26.099,7.489,-22.095,19.867,5.310,15.155,5.481,7.959,-75.812,-43.671,-2.576,-18.842,20.844,3.137,-20.361,-0.897,-29.553,5.048,27.759,12.079,-51.270,-29.077,-18.555,7.855,-19.116,17.651,16.907,18.988,-68.878,-13.361,-44.440,-6.500,-51.978,-0.739,-64.679,-11.273,-16.864,19.843,-16.284,8.356,30.878,93.524,-9.332,-34.442,20.941,-3.418,-18.738,2.435,-28.864,76.880,-90.466,-35.101,-48.395,-40.997,13.696,-71.472,-36.230,-39.465,-16.565,10.754,-23.029,-8.807,-40.039,-37.445,48.224,-0.323,-14.294,-1.440,-34.454,8.679,-61.249,-1.093,-16.565,8.435,-22.034,15.765,9.003,-4.584,8.875,26.093,-32.501,-32.629,-98.486,-59.052,7.428,-59.601,-11.224,-16.809,21.863,45.038,-48.816,-32.184,12.439,-21.082,-17.822,48.334,-18.677,12.140,3.113,17.133,22.577,-30.426,33.765,5.414,72.156,-24.109,17.413,10.638,-5.176,-19.342,-46.802,-16.779,14.093,-21.063,39.813,-12.284];
locY = [-55.640,64.935,44.580,-73.059,35.730,-36.719,47.205,-40.912,1.398,5.957,94.116,17.322,27.051,28.198,-11.688,23.102,-49.310,-7.135,27.905,-77.686,59.027,1.636,-62.415,6.287,61.597,-47.046,8.557,-27.069,-34.979,73.914,-43.018,11.786,-20.239,19.135,56.659,-6.256,-46.735,38.977,20.911,-57.678,-34.076,-8.289,-51.154,-44.525,-74.164,77.515,17.871,-79.883,-29.034,-3.436,-48.999,-5.273,7.086,-34.094,34.552,-8.582,90.594,48.938,42.316,58.179,-28.027,11.328,-26.221,7.812,19.092,22.058,-8.636,2.875,0.922,31.250,-0.409,42.938,68.085,42.023,-44.019,35.504,7.477,-57.239,55.780,38.824,49.219,6.299,-31.500,-28.662,4.010,-61.646,-62.140,-36.884,21.167,-19.220,18.878,-54.938,9.277,-35.046,48.712,-42.346,41.144,4.291,-14.819,-49.451,-32.086,-52.271,-62.964,6.219,-64.539,20.264,63.721,71.436,25.409,59.491,83.038,-35.944,7.776,-49.805,-2.936,67.041,24.316,-20.233,-56.177,-63.312,-5.646,89.594,45.227,-30.524,56.616,-29.901,10.278,46.545,43.854,26.703,34.607,11.450,51.904,4.907,23.773,-28.552,47.015,21.216,27.435,-41.040,0.085,68.237,-33.423,-34.814,42.346,-66.180,-51.367,9.912,66.547,52.838,-36.896,17.322,-18.695,3.491,40.662,-33.966,39.526,-82.581,22.021,4.163,-2.570,12.469,-31.830,-35.040,18.140,-61.316,25.568,-16.736,-41.492,-77.075,-18.518,93.518,49.005,30.042,-40.302,37.079,0.836,52.942,-67.108,1.532,30.103,-34.625,75.146,-60.052,-48.999,21.118,-14.661,43.439,-13.605,26.019,-40.668,9.158];
Demand = [11,11,23,16,16,2,1,25,24,14,6,20,10,11,2,22,2,12,9,21,10,13,25,9,19,22,4,4,7,20,17,19,12,2,13,24,22,17,19,4,12,22,2,19,3,5,22,6,9,8,24,15,16,9,1,18,17,18,2,25,21,19,10,2,21,20,21,2,6,2,12,12,5,5,8,15,8,7,14,18,17,5,6,9,24,13,5,4,22,24,25,9,8,8,25,7,24,16,15,7,17,9,14,20,6,17,23,14,19,21,6,1,22,7,14,7,25,17,10,23,22,3,14,14,2,2,21,10,10,5,9,15,19,7,11,2,25,14,15,12,11,17,4,24,8,20,12,10,12,9,16,23,15,10,21,2,16,15,11,11,17,3,9,1,13,1,2,22,10,4,9,11,3,19,19,4,19,15,21,25,4,3,6,6,21,25,10,25,19,19,22];
NumVehicles = 20;
Capacity = [190,185,185,190,195,185,190,180,185,190,175,180,185,190,180,175,180,195,185,180];